Being a mother is one of the life experiences that many entertainers put off for decades for various reasons. Developing a career in Hollywood, in the world of music or theater or not finding the right partner are some of the causes for some.

However, a considerable number of actresses and singers of the world variety show have realized their dream of becoming a mother after 40 years, and even in the 50s, proudly showing that it is never too late.

You will be surprised by the long list of celebrities who delayed motherhood or perhaps experienced it late, either by their own decision or for health reasons.

They are some of the famous mothers in their 40s

Hilary Swank: A two-time winner of the Oscar for best actress (1999 and 2004), she became the mother of twins at the age of 48, which she gladly showed with photos on her Instagram profile.

Cameron Diaz: In 2019, at the age of 47, the actress known in the 90s for films like “The Mask”, married Benji Madden with whom she had a son, Raddix Madden, through a surrogate pregnancy.

Eva Longoria: At the age of 43, she gave birth to Santiago, a son with businessman José Baston. On Instagram, he most often posts photos with his 4-year-old boy, whom he says is “his life”.

Rachel Weisz: She gave birth to a girl at the age of 48. The actress already had a son; and her partner, actor Daniel Craig, daughter from previous relationships, reports Elle.

Geri Halliwell: The ex-spice decided to have a second child with Christian Horner at the age of 44. In addition, he has another daughter, Bluebell Madonna, born in 2006.

paris hilton At the age of 42, the businesswoman and influencer learned motherhood through surrogacy. She posts photos of Phoenix, her son with Carter Reuma, on Instagram. The baby was born in January 2023.

Janet Jackson: The singer and younger sister of Michael Jackson had her first child at the age of 50, with Qatari businessman Wissam al Mana. Little Eissa Al Mana was born in 2017, the BBC reports.

Salma Hayek: In 2007, the actress who played Frida became the mother of Valentina Paloma Pinault-Hayek, today a teenager as beautiful as a Mexican woman. By then, the celebrity was 41 years old.

Julia Roberts: After giving birth to twins Phinnaeus Walter and Hazel Patricia, the eternal “Pretty Woman” became the mother of a boy, Henry Daniel, at the age of 40.

Sarah Jessica Parker: For 25 years, she has been together with fellow actor Matthew Broderick, with whom she has three children, reports El Mundo: James Wiklie (19) and twins Marion Loretta and Tabitha Hodge (13), who were born through surrogacy when the actress was 44 years old.

Susan Sarandon, Carla Bruni, Halle Berry, Julianne Moore, Brooke Shields, Kim Basinger, Geena Davis, Celine Dion, Uma Thurman, Mariah Carey and Helen Hunt are also famous mothers after 40 years.
